Subject: Welcome to on-call — tax-rate cache gotchas

Hey, welcome to the Quillfax rotation! Quick heads-up about the tax-rate lookup cache: it refreshes nightly from the rates service, and about once a month the refresh job times out and serves stale rates. Usually harmless, but if a jurisdiction changed its rate that week, invoices come out wrong and finance notices fast. The fix is a manual cache flush plus a targeted re-pull — takes five minutes once you know the steps. The full procedure is written up on the internal page below.

operations page: https://jenkins.torvadyn.local/build/deploy/display/pages/611247f0a622ae80

Finance review summary — Norholt Instruments. Heads of department: next year's training budget lands slightly above this year's, mostly thanks to savings from the Lanterbay venue switch. External courses stay capped per team, and unused allocation won't carry over. Nothing dramatic, but plan early. For context, the confidential note on business plans sits just below.

board note of yahog-haduf: Only 5 of the 120 pilot accounts renewed Quenwyn, so a churn review is set for October 1.

Changed defaults in Glyphsort 3.2: uploaded text files are now sniffed with the Charwick detector before falling back to UTF-8, replacing the old Latin-1 assumption that caused mojibake in the Ravenport tenant reports. BOM stripping is on by default, and ambiguous files are quarantined rather than guessed. Fresh installs of the ingest worker now ship with the following defaults.

service settings:
ralael:
  pin: 7453
  tenant: zorath
  seal: seal_087806e4
  metrics_host: metrics.ralael.paliqworks.example
  standby_team: fraath
  escalation: praok-istiel
  nonce: 10e083